Block walls serve both practical and aesthetic functions in landscaping, offering structure, privacy, and visual interest to outdoor areas. These walls can be used to maintain soil on sloped residential or commercial properties, define garden beds, or produce clear borders within a landscape. The choice of block type-- concrete, interlocking, or ornamental-- affects both the strength and look of the wall. Proper preparation guarantees stability, specifically for taller walls, with considerations for drainage, support, and soil pressure. Installation begins with a well-prepared base, often including excavation and leveling to ensure the wall stays straight and stable gradually. Mortar or adhesive might be used depending on the block type, and support like rebar can enhance resilience. A proficient landscaper makes sure each course is level and lined up, avoiding future moving or splitting. Block walls likewise offer creative opportunities through surfaces, textures, and colors, permitting them to complement the surrounding landscape. Incorporating lighting, planters, or cascading plants can soften the difficult edges, making the wall both practical and aesthetically attractive. Regular inspections and minor repairs assist keep the wall's stability for several years to come
